Culinary Journey through Podlasie
The food at "Wiórkowa Chata" is one of the pillars of its reputation. Reviews are full of praise for Ms. Ola's home cooking. This isn't your typical restaurant fare, but genuine, regional flavors served with heart. Guests regularly mention the legendary coffee cakes, which have become the hallmark of this place. The unrivaled cold soup, kartacze, potato babka, and other Podlasie specialties encourage many guests to opt for the full board. This is a significant advantage for those seeking not only habitaciones (rooms) but a comprehensive cultural and culinary experience. The owner also runs cooking workshops where you can learn how to bake traditional korowaj.
Standard and Characteristics of the Facility
"Wiórkowa Chata" offers its guests several rooms, including double rooms and one quadruple room, as well as a separate apartment. Each room has its own bathroom, a standard expected by modern travelers. The interior design is a direct reflection of the owner's passion – wood dominates, giving the rooms a warm and cozy character, reminiscent of traditional cabañas (cottages). The rooms, named after birch, linden, and lavender, each have their own individual style. Guests also have access to a shared living room with a fireplace and TV, and a fully equipped kitchen.

Potential Drawbacks and Things to Consider
Despite the overwhelming number of positive reviews, "Wiórkowa Chata" isn't for everyone. Its greatest asset—its intimate and personal nature—may be a limitation for some.
- Lack of anonymity: Guests seeking the privacy and anonymity of large hotels or self-contained vacation apartments may feel overwhelmed by the family atmosphere and close contact with hosts and other guests. A shared living room and kitchen encourage interaction, which may not be for everyone.
- Distinctive style: The ubiquitous wood and rustic décor, while charming for many, are a matter of taste. Those who prefer modern, minimalist design may not find this aesthetic appealing. This isn't a modern resort or luxury villa .
- Limited Space: As a small agritourism property, the property has limited accommodations. This requires booking well in advance, especially during busy periods. Spontaneous trips may not be possible.
- Pets are not allowed: According to the website, pets are not allowed at the property, which is important information for those traveling with their pets.
